Your prayer for deliverance has been heard, and I join you in bringing it before the Lord Jesus Christ. Words spoken over us can wound deeply, and it is right to bring that pain to Him who hears and who judges righteously.

Scripture teaches that words are not light or empty. By our words we will be judged, and the word Christ has spoken will stand as witness. At the same time, rebuke belongs to the Lord. As it is written in Zechariah 3:2, The Lord rebuke you, Satan, the Lord who has chosen Jerusalem rebuke you. It is not our place to repay evil words with evil words, for we are warned not to speak evil against our neighbor even when we feel justified, but to leave judgment and rebuke to God. He alone can silence the accuser and cleanse the wounds that offensive words have left.

God does not always promise immediate removal of every affliction, but He does promise to be our strength within it, to teach us to despise the power of evil and to set us above it, and to fix our hope on the immortality and life He gives through His Son. Your security is not in what has been spoken over you by another person, but in what Christ has spoken over you, that you are His, redeemed by His blood, and called to be a child of light.
